N. Vardakis is a scholar working on Oncology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, N. Vardakis has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 762 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 30 papers in Oncology, 17 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 7 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in N. Vardakis's work include Cancer Treatment and Pharmacology (20 papers),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(14 papers) and Colorectal Cancer Treatments and Studies (12 papers). N. Vardakis is often cited by papers focused on Cancer Treatment and Pharmacology (20 papers),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(14 papers) and Colorectal Cancer Treatments and Studies (12 papers). N. Vardakis collaborates with scholars based in Greece, Kuwait and United States. N. Vardakis's co-authors include Vassilis Georgoulias, John Souglakos, N. Androulakis, Sofia Agelaki, Αthanasios Kotsakis, Kostas Kalbakis, D. Mavroudis, S. Kakolyris, Dora Hatzidaki and Stylianos Kakolyris and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, British Journal of Cancer and Annals of Oncology.
